#dd738c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dd738c is composed of 86.7% red, 45.1%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48% magenta, 36.7%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 345.8 degrees, a saturation of 60.9% and a lightness of 65.9%. #dd738c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e6ff with #bb0019.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

#dd738c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dd738c has RGB values of R:221, G:115,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.37,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14513036.

Shades and Tints of #dd738c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f4 is the lightest one.
